Why These Are the Top Dodge Repair Auto Repair Shops in Saratoga

** The Dodge repair market in Saratoga, Wyoming, itself is virtually non-existent for specialized performance needs. The local economy supports general automotive repair for daily drivers, trucks, and agricultural equipment. For routine maintenance on a Dodge vehicle (oil changes, brake service), a resident would use one of the local general mechanics. However, for the specialized services requested—particularly those involving high-performance SRT, Hellcat, and drivetrain systems—residents must be prepared to travel. The competition for these specialized services is concentrated in larger nearby cities like Laramie (~60 miles), Cheyenne (~90 miles), and Fort Collins, CO (~75 miles). The average quality of these regional specialists is high, as they serve a broader and more demanding customer base. Pricing for this level of expertise is premium. Typical labor rates range from $130-$180/hour, and the cost of performance parts and specialized diagnostics is significantly higher than for standard repairs. Building a relationship with a specific specialist is recommended, as trust and proven experience are paramount when dealing with high-horsepower, complex vehicles.

What are the most common Dodge repair issues for vehicles driven in the Saratoga, WY area?

In our climate with cold winters and rough rural roads, common issues for Dodges include 4x4 system failures, ball joint and suspension wear from potholes, and battery/starting problems due to extreme cold. Diesel-powered Ram trucks may also have fuel gelling issues in winter without proper additives.

Are Dodge repair parts readily available in Saratoga, or should I expect delays?

For common maintenance parts, local shops can typically source them quickly. However, for specific electronic modules or newer model parts, expect a 1-3 day delay as they are usually shipped from distributors in Casper or Denver. Planning ahead for major repairs is advised due to our remote location.

What is a fair price range for common Dodge service in Saratoga, like a brake job or diesel filter change?

Prices are competitive but slightly higher than urban areas due to freight costs. A full brake job on a Ram 1500 typically ranges from $400-$700, while a diesel fuel filter service on a Cummins engine is usually $200-$350. Always get a written estimate that includes parts, labor, and any shop fees.
